Tuesday is Election Day
Polls statewide are open from 6 a.m. to 8 p.m. From the Secretary of the State’s website, myvote.ct.gov
▶ Absentee ballots received by local Town Clerk (or will not be counted) by close of polls 8 p.m.
▶ You may register and vote in person on Election Day if you meet the eligibility requirements for voting in this state and you are not already registered, OR you are registered in one town and want to change your registration because you currently reside in another town.
▶ Election Day registration is not available at your polling place. Contact your local Registrar of Voters office for information about your town’s designated Election Day registration location and ID requirements. You will need to provide proof of identity and residency.
▶ To voste, photo Identification is not required. For most voters, your must have name and address, or name and signature, or, name and photograph for it to be accepted as a valid form of ID at the polls:
▶ Voters who are voting for the first time in a municipality, and lacked proper identification when registering, additional types of identification may be required. Contact your local Registrar of Voters’ office or visit www.myvote.ct.gov, for more information on ID requirements.
